Everything I take is from Nehemiah 9 NIV.
But when they were oppressed they cried out to you. From heaven you heard them and in your great compassion you gave them deliverers, who rescued them from the hand of their enemies (v. 27b&c) But see, we are slaves today...{we are slaves to different things in this world, BB's...time waste, obligations, addictions, disobedience, avoidance, intolerance, depression} (v.36). And when they cried out to you again, you heard from heaven, and in your compassion you delivered them time after time. (v. 28c)
But you are a forgiving God, gracious and compassionate, slow to anger and abounding in love. Therefore you did not desert them even when...{choose whatever "even when" that applies to you, BB's} (v.17-18) Because of your great compassion you did not abandon them... (v. 19) You gave your good Spirit to instruct them. You did not withhold... (v. 20)
For many years you were patient with them. By your Spirit you admonished them... (v.30) In your great mercy you did not put an end to them or abandon them, for you are a gracious and merciful God. (v. 31) In all that has happened to us, you have been just; you have acted faithfully, while we did wrong. (v. 33) You have kept your promise because you are righteous. (v.8b)
Grace is offered, not because of who we are, because we will always most certainly fall short, but because it is God showing us His mercy in action.
